Betarara in world map

Betarara in world map. The following map shows the location of Betarara in the world. Latitude and longitude of Betarara: 15°05'45.1"S, 168°04'52.6"E

Please select map: Betarara in world mapMap of Betarara
Betarara in world map
Betarara, Vanuatu in world map